1. Traditional: Flowers, gift baskets, fruit designs, chocolate, jewelry think #1 Mom, self made gifts (includes ones you can bake, wear or put on the walls), photo frames engraved or anything digitally engraved and photo books. 2. Gift Certificates: For favorite store, restaurant, hang out, one-on-one with you (think Joey Time like from the television show Friends). Restaurant.com offers plenty of ideas and savings on their gift cards. C’mon she earned it! Gift certificates are easy and that way mother can pick out when and where she enjoys her gift. In addition, they will not spoil or wither on her.

3. Personal Touch: Stationary, license plate frame, Spa Day, Massages, Facials, Hair Day, Manicures, Pedicures, Gym clothes, Casuel Clothes, collectables, trip/vacation. The right touch makes all the difference.
